¿Cuánto cuesta alquilar un apartamento en Lower Chautauqua?
| Dormitorios | Precio Promedio | Más barato | Más caro |
|---|---|---|---|
| Apartamentos Estudio en Lower Chautauqua | $1,993 | $787 | $3,068 |
| Apartamentos 1 Dormitorios en Lower Chautauqua | $2,128 | $843 | $4,205 |
| Apartamentos 2 Dormitorios en Lower Chautauqua | $2,482 | $870 | $5,254 |
| Apartamentos 3 Dormitorios en Lower Chautauqua | $3,106 | $1,305 | $4,912 |
| Apartamentos 4 Dormitorios en Lower Chautauqua | $2,274 | $1,570 | $5,800 |
